The typical day for a Restaurant Cook I revolves around core food production. Common responsibilities include meticulous preparation of all ingredients, such as washing, peeling, chopping, and portioning vegetables, meats, and other components. Cooks in this role follow standardized recipes and presentation guidelines to prepare and cook menu items, often working with a variety of equipment including grills, fryers, ovens, and stoves. They are tasked with setting up their workstations before service and breaking them down afterward, maintaining impeccable cleanliness and sanitation throughout their shift in accordance with strict health and safety regulations. This includes proper food storage, monitoring appliance temperatures, and diligent cleaning of tools, surfaces, and equipment. A key part of the job is supporting senior kitchen staff, communicating effectively about inventory levels, and assisting during peak service periods. To succeed in Restaurant Cook I jobs, candidates typically need a high school diploma or equivalent, though many positions provide on-the-job training for motivated individuals. A genuine passion for food, a strong work ethic, and the ability to perform under pressure are essential. The physical demands are significant, requiring the ability to stand for extended periods, lift heavy supplies (often up to 25-50 pounds), and work in a hot, demanding environment. Foundational knife skills, an understanding of basic cooking techniques, and a commitment to food safety are crucial. Employers look for team players who are reliable, eager to learn, and possess a keen attention to detail to ensure quality and consistency. Excellent communication and the ability to take direction are also vital for kitchen harmony and efficiency.
